As a Battery Engineer II at WHOOP, you will help ensure the quality, reliability, and performance of the batteries that power our products. Working closely with cross-functional engineering teams, suppliers, and third-party testing labs, you will support the validation and development of next-generation battery systems through testing, failure analysis, supplier qualification, regulatory compliance, and continuous design improvement. You will contribute to advancing battery technology by improving validation processes, testing standards, and technical documentation across the product development lifecycle. This is a hands-on role with the opportunity to drive meaningful impact through experimentation, analysis, and collaboration.
RESPONSIBILTIES:
Develop, execute, and document battery pack, system, and component-level test plans for design validation, qualification, performance, durability, and safety across NPI programs and internal evaluations
Collaborate with multidisciplinary engineering teams and suppliers across the globe to translate system and cell-level safety and performance requirements into functional battery pack architectures
Support regulatory certification activities (e.g., UL, CE, IEC), internal safety audits, DFMEA, risk assessments, root cause analysis, and failure investigation workflows
Manage testing, review supplier test reports, and support verification and validation for new projects, suppliers, and alternate battery technologies
Evaluate lithium-ion batteries across different designs, use cases, and WHOOP product conditions to assess performance, safety, longevity, and manufacturability
Travel to supplier sites as needed for line audits, design reviews, builds, and joint problem-solving (up to 15%)
